Engineering Mastery: Specifications and Performance
Therefore, when you step into the G800 Brabus, you’re embracing one of the most aggressive engines on the market. At its core, a 4.0-liter twin-turbo V8—heavily reworked by Brabus engineers—produces a formidable 800 horsepower and a staggering 1000 Nm of torque.
In addition, this powertrain launches the G800 from 0 to 100 km/h in just 4.1 seconds, virtually unheard of for a vehicle of its size and all-terrain capability.
- 4.0-liter V8 Biturbo engine
- 800 hp / 1000 Nm torque
- 0–100 km/h in 4.1 seconds
- Top speed: 240 km/h (electronically limited)
- Upgraded suspension and exhaust system
Furthermore, the deep Brabus growl from the quad stainless-steel tailpipes delivers a sensorial experience every time you push the throttle. Similarly, the high-performance brakes and optimized suspension ensure total control, whether on city streets or desert dunes.
Interior Craftsmanship and Next-Level Technology
Consequently, stepping inside the G800 Brabus is a treat for any connoisseur of fine craftsmanship. Occupants are enveloped in hand-stitched leather, carbon fiber accents, and exposed aluminum trim.
Brabus offers virtually limitless customization options. Meanwhile, buyers can select their choice of leather color, stitching patterns, and inlay materials.
For tech aficionados, the advanced infotainment systems and premium audio packages impress even further. In addition, ambient LED lighting and digital displays create a cocoon of modern sophistication inside this rugged yet refined SUV.
